Electric and hydraulic cranes are easy to use


Garner, Iowa, August 23, 2010—Stellar Industries Inc. now offers a full line of easy-to-use electric/hydraulic cranes that use environmentally friendly, non-toxic hydraulic oil. The Stellar EC Series has five models in a range of 6,500 ft-lbs (0.99 tm) up to 38,000 ft-lbs (5.25 tm). This new environmentally friendly crane line was developed based on customer requests and will enhance the current full line of the Stellar heavy-duty mechanic service cranes.

The EC Series crane line incorporates both hydraulic and manual boom reach, with the EC6000 reaching out 21-feet. All the EC Series cranes have a short stow length and a low profile, both of which allow the crane to fit nicely behind the chassis cab when not in use.

The boom design of the EC Series line features a “piggy-back” or double boom design, providing considerably more strength than traditional square boom designs. This new crane line also boasts a true worm gear rotation of a full 410 degrees (EC2000 has a 340 degree rotation) that uses a high-strength steel ball bearing turntable gear, a high-strength steel worm gear and a cast-steel worm gear housing.

The entire EC Series crane line also comes equipped with a radio remote control and utilizes environmentally friendly hydraulic oil that is non-toxic, non-carcinogenic and is recyclable and biodegradable. Both come standard and are cited to be industry first features for this class of crane.

Other features include specifically designed and manufactured hydraulic cylinders for each particular model, allowing the crane to effectively and efficiently lift what it is designed to lift. The planetary winch system is equipped with a permanent magnet electric motor with a planetary gear reduction system that ensures the winch will never quit lifting before it reaches the cranes full rated capacity.
